Overview - ISO 23375:2023 (CELM)
ISO 23375:2023, titled Intelligent transport systems - Collision evasive lateral manoeuvre systems (CELM) - Requirements and test procedures, defines functional requirements, basic control strategies, driver interface elements and verification tests for systems that avoid forward-path collisions by controlled lateral movement. A CELM generates yaw moment to steer the subject vehicle away from an object when a collision is predicted. Systems can act automatically or support driver-initiated lateral manoeuvres. The standard applies to light vehicles and heavy trucks and explicitly excludes vehicles equipped with trailers. Note that ISO 23375 does not prescribe specific object-detection or perception technologies.
Key topics and technical requirements
ISO 23375:2023 organizes requirements and test methods across system design and verification elements, including:
- System overview and classification - definitions of CELM types, functional elements and system states.
- Functional requirements - minimum behaviours for activation, lateral control and minimization of vehicle lateral movement.
- State transitions and failure response - defined states, transition conditions and required system behaviour on faults or failures.
- Driver interface and status indication - basic user controls, active/failure/warning indications and user-adjustable intervention thresholds.
- Driver override - requirements ensuring the driver can override CELM interventions.
- Operating conditions - object conditions, activation speed ranges, road and lane-marking considerations; separate treatment for Type 1 and Type 2 systems.
- Performance evaluation and test procedures - environmental, test course and vehicle conditions; test target specification, data recording, trajectory/torque data and pass criteria for verification.
- Annexes - informative examples of use cases and additional testing guidance.
